 MPD. (1). 1. Crawley’s, Doujac Fine and Dandy. A nice young puppy, his general conformation is quite good but still needs to develop his forechest and ribbing and his coat is still generally immature.

PD. (4). 1. Boyle’s, Zarcrest Gold Highwayman. A very nice puppy, super head, good lay of shoulders, good front good depth of chest, good length of ribbing, good hind action, showed and moved well keeping a good topline. Showed good potential. RCC. 2. Robert’s, Denver Jack Frost. Another nice puppy with a good head, nice dark eye and expression. Good front and depth of chest but I preferred the shoulders and general outline of first. 3. Brooks’, Quitrutec Half Day at Lyndarlea.

JD. (5). 1. Brooks’, Maundowne Mutineer at Lyndarlea. Super little black and tan, lovely head in quite good coat, good lay of shoulder and excellent forechest. Good length of ribbing moved beautifully and presented a good general outline. 2. Norton’s, Halunke Dark Vision. A nice dog, a little higher on the leg than first. Good forequarters but his shoulders still need to tighten, moved well. 3. Liddle’s, Bonnerhill Royal Advisor.

SYD. (4). 1. Croxford’s, Arbroath Mr Mackinnon. A very nice compact red, good head with nice dark eye, good tight shoulders, shown in reasonable coat. Moved beautifully with drive. 2. Barnsdale and Hayward and Barnsdale’s, Chiskrim Ray of Light. A nice dog with excellent front quarters, and good general construction but his very profuse coat around his rear quarters spoilt his outline. 3. Humphries’, Avonlea Clarkes Comet.

PGD. (6). 1. Johnson’s, Charpurdy Sir Gallahad. A super red with an excellent front, nicely constucted, moved extremely well keeping his topline. 2. Pooles’, Findowrie Sir George. A nice dog, quite a good front generally but shoulders need to tighten. Moved with drive keeping a good topline. 3. Brearley and Ramsden’s, Garbosa Chocolate Ripple of Xanadax.

LD. (8). 1. Corn’s, Rhinestar Hunky Dory. A very nice little dog, super head, good tight shoulders, nice front and depth of keel, good rear angulation. Showed in good coat. Moved extremely well with drive keeping his good topline. Stood out in a strong class. CC. 2. Watkin’s, Bidnoris Pinball Wizard. Another very nice dog with a lovely head, good dark eye and expression, nice front quarters, good rear angulation. Moved well, furnishings not profuse but his good construction produced a nice outline. 3. Crawley’s Doujac Checkmate.

OD. (5). 1. Holmes’, Ch/Ir Ch. Tammera Top Gun. Good head and expression, nice front, good length of ribbing, good rear angulation, nice moderate furnishings creating a good balanced outline, moved extremely well. 2. Jamiesons’, Ir Ch. Djeata Next Millenium. Preferred the head of first. Excellent front quarters, good ribbing, moved well. 3. Worswick’s, Dolyharp Mozart.

MPB. (5). 1. Leggett’s, Lyndarlea Trudi. Nice head and expression, lovely front, furnishings yet to come but she is still a baby, good long ribbing, moved beautifully. 2. Williamson’s, Sardac Midnight Dancer. Nice forechest, good long ribbing but needs to develop depth, moved and showed well. 3. Bell’s, Hillstar Lucibella.

PB. (5). 1. Williamson’s, Sardac Midnight Dancer. Nice head and expession, good front, good length of ribbing, rear needs to strengthen otherwise moved well. 2. Wall’s, Salalah Sunrise. Good head, nice front. Body a little too long for me. Moved and showed well keeping a good topline. 3. Wall’s, Grandleas Morning Star.

JB. (10). 1. Thomas’, Shenaligh Sweet Symphony. Nice little bitch with a super head, excellent front, good rear action, moved very well with drive keeping her good topline. Coat not too profuse but nicely balanced. 2. Pooles’, Findowrie Penny Black. Another very nice bitch with a good head, good front, good length of ribbing, moved very well keeping a good topline. 3. Corn’s, Donnadoon Passion Flower at Rhinestar.

SYB. (3). 1. Kennedy’s, Mickle Millic at Denkena. Quite a nice head, good front, coat and furnishings sparse, moved quite well. 2. Wood’s, Helmsfoot Bright Destiny. Would not co-operate with her handler, a nice head, good length, moved quite well eventually. 3. Huphries’, Avonlea Catalinas Comet.

PGB. (9). 1. Poole’s, Findowrie Society Miss. Nice head and expression, good dark eye, good front, good length of ribbing, moved well keeping a good topline. 2. Harrison’s, Lacerking Touch of Class. Nice head, good front. A bitch slightly shorter in body but still well balanced. I would have preferred a little longer ribbing, nice coat. 3. Williamson’s, Barkroyal Wyspering Willo.

LB. (8). 1. Boyles’, Zarcrest Ace of Diamonds. Super head, excellent front, good tight shoulders, good length of body producing a lovely balanced outline. Excellent mover. She is the best in a very strong class. RCC. 2. Worswick’s, Willowheath What a Charmer of Dolyharp. I do not normally go for dapples but this construction wise is super. She has a lovely head, very nice front, good length of ribbing, moved extremely well. Generally she is a very nice little bitch. 3. Bedford’s, Chriskim Dinki Deedle Dee of Dinkidudlor.

OB. (5). 1. Mitchell’s, Bronia Dominique. Nice head, good forefront, good forequarters generally, good rear angulation, shown in excellent coat, moved like a dream. She really is a super quality bitch. CC and BOB. 2. Mees’, Barlaines Be My Valentine. Another very good quality bitch, good head, good forefront, good topline, preferred the rear movement of first. 3. Marrison’s, Sonrimar Pebbles.
